oh boy, 1 week and ive gotten nowhere with setting up my nic card. lol this gentoo really is a doozy to install ive done novell network with way more sucess lol.

well i have a bootable os (cli only) and no special things like a gui or anything installed. I cannot get my nic card working under it, although it works just fine on the cd boot. Obviously everything is already there on the cd to have a fully functional distro but for some reason the harddrive intall appears to be totally unable to load up any of my attempts at setting up the nic ive tried compiling it right in to the kernel, modulating it and even downloding the source code for the driver right off the intels website. if this helps any, the sticker on the machine says this is hp compaq dc7700 small form factor. desktop computer not a tower.


other versions of linux there have been no issues at all with this. so this is new to me here.
lspci -k produces
ethernet : intel corporation 82566dm gigabit controller rev2
subsystem : hewlett-packard company device 2800
kernel driver in use : e1000e
kernel modules e1000e


with ifconfig:
enp0s25 and a fully populated nic settings ur gunna find with this command.

i know this is a driver issue just not sure if the daemon on the cd uses a different naming convention the hd is using. so im not even sure if e1000e is the driver im suppose to use?
